Antigua Distillery is marking the country’s 45th anniversary of independence with a new rum, continuing a tradition stretching back over four decades. Managing Director Anthony Bento said the company has watched Antigua grow through several key stages of its development, from the trade union movement through statehood to independence, and continues to promote the country today.
